Pewabic Society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 1,447,628 | 1,444,429 | 3,199 | 14.2 | 45% |
| 2012 | 1,674,798 | 1,530,813 | 143,985 | 14.5 | 47% |
| 2013 | 1,604,578 | 1,588,666 | 15,912 | 14.1 | 46% |
| 2014 | 1,786,311 | 1,614,789 | 171,522 | 15.2 | 45% |
| 2015 | 1,968,182 | 1,569,467 | 398,715 | 18.6 | 49% |
| 2016 | 2,351,568 | 1,980,936 | 370,632 | 17.0 | 48% |
| 2017 | 2,633,480 | 2,287,690 | 345,790 | 16.6 | 47% |
| 2018 | 2,731,974 | 2,560,426 | 171,548 | 15.7 | 44% |
| 2019 | 2,459,278 | 2,416,070 | 43,208 | 16.8 | 44% |
| 2020 | 2,004,863 | 1,998,650 | 6,213 | 20.4 | 51% |
| 2021 | 2,328,763 | 2,083,014 | 245,749 | 21.1 | 49% |
| 2022 | 2,626,900 | 2,550,108 | 76,792 | 17.5 | 48% |
| 2023 | 3,057,829 | 3,006,676 | 51,153 | 15.1 | 48% |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$51,153 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 15.1 months of spending. Staff pay was 48% of spending. $204,307 of its net assets are donor-restricted.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
